Visible Light-Mediated Decarboxylative Alkylation of Pharmaceutically Relevant Heterocycles.


ABSTRACT: A net redox-neutral method for the decarboxylative alkylation of heteroarenes using photoredox catalysis is reported. Additionally, this method features the use of simple, commercially available carboxylic acid derivatives as alkylating agents, enabling the facile alkylation of a variety of biologically relevant heterocyclic scaffolds under mild conditions.
